Leading tyre maker Kumho has launched a new and highly affordable tyre brand to provide better quality tyres to budget conscious motorists.

The new brand, Marshal Tyres, will initially boast two entry-level products for small, medium and large passenger cars.

According to Kumho Tyre Australia national marketing and training manager David Basha, the introduction of Marshal Tyres means saving money without compromising quality.

"Kumho is conscious that not everyone can afford products in the top end of the market," said David Basha.

"Marshal Tyres boasts Kumho's high levels of quality for an even more cost effective price and are the best possible combination of quality and price."

Marshal's flagship tyre, the Matrac XM KH35 is a high performance tyre that also delivers a comfortable ride.

The KH35 is available in 15 sizes ranging from 177/65/R15 to 235/40/R18.

The asymmetrical tread design delivers high grip levels and performance handling.

Tie bars between tread blocks strengthen the tyre and reduce flex in order to ensure a long lasting, durable tyre.

The Matrac MH11 is a touring tyre for small cars such as the Holden Barina, Suzuki Swift and Mazda 2.

The MH11 is available in a 14 inch 175/65 or 185/65 sizes with a directional tread pattern.

A rigid central rib offers stability at highway speed while also providing a smooth, comfortable and quiet ride.

Four longitudinal grooves deliver exceptional water channeling to reduce the risk of aquaplaning.

"Marshal tyres have been designed and produced by Kumho to ensure price is not a factor when it comes to fitting reliable, quality tyres," said David.

Marshal tyres are only available at Tyrepower and Kumho's Platinum and master dealers.

Since it was established in 1960, Kumho Tyre has been a model of growth amid dramatic changes in the business landscape. Driven by innovation in management and technical development Kumho has become one of the top ten tyre companies in the world.

Over the past half-century Kumho Tyres has built the foundation for a sustainable company, which has thrived through a full range of business environments.

Kumho has succeeded in the development of superior tyres for all vehicles including high performance, passenger, sports utility and recreational vehicles, as well as light trucks, heavy truck and buses, industrial, agricultural, mining and construction vehicles as well as aircraft.

Kumho produces more than 68 million tyres annually with a massive research and development program which comprises more than 600 research personnel and 300 testing machines at proving grounds in South Korea, China, Europe and North America, Kumho leads the world with the latest in tyre technology, safety and performance. In Australia Kumho markets an extensive range of tyres for cars, 4WD's, light commercials, trucks and buses with a network centred around five state locations with the ability to distribute tyres to retailers across all areas of Australia.
